Output eab13f4ddb343a5a308c3258899259f567f27662d88a3b9bd376c5a2f1ec9459:0

value
18617914
script pubkey
OP_0 OP_PUSHBYTES_20 8b0a0f1e6d53cfc3301691acf9e7dbd71e84f6fb
address
bc1q3v9q78nd208uxvqkjxk0ne7m6u0gfahmazcva9
transaction
eab13f4ddb343a5a308c3258899259f567f27662d88a3b9bd376c5a2f1ec9459
spent
true